Where
Where

Network architect jobs in Tannum Sands (2 jobs)

Company
Period
Employment
Location
Sort by:
  • Discovery Parks
  • Tannum Sands
... progression with Australia’s largest park network Support from a professional Adelaide-based ...
4 days ago
  • Discovery Parks
  • Tannum Sands
... progression with Australia’s largest park network Support from a professional Adelaide-based ...
6 days ago